Enhancing syntax expressiveness in domain-specific modelling

被引:5
|
作者
Di Vincenzo, Damiano [1 ]
Di Rocco, Juri [1 ]
Di Ruscio, Davide [1 ]
Pierantonio, Alfonso [1 ]
机构
[1] Univ Aquila, I-67100 Laquila, Italy
来源
24TH ACM/IEEE INTERNATIONAL CONFERENCE ON MODEL-DRIVEN ENGINEERING LANGUAGES AND SYSTEMS COMPANION (MODELS-C 2021) | 2021年
关键词
component; formatting; style; styling; insert;
D O I
10.1109/MODELS-C53483.2021.00089
中图分类号
TP39 [计算机的应用];
学科分类号
081203 ; 0835 ;
摘要
Domain-specific modelling helps tame the complexity of today's application domains by formalizing concepts and their relationships in modelling languages. While meta-editors are widely-used frameworks for implementing graphical editors for such modelling languages, they are best suitable for defining novel topological notations, i.e., syntaxes where the model layout does not contribute to the model semantics. In contrast, many engineering fields, e.g., railways systems or electrical engineering, use notations that, on the one hand, are standard and, on the other hand, are demanding more expressive power than topological syntaxes. In this paper, we discuss the problem of enhancing the expressiveness of modelling editors towards geometric/positional syntaxes. Several potential solutions are experimentally implemented on the jjodel web-based platform with the aim of identifying challenges and opportunities.
引用
收藏
页码:587 / 595
页数:9
相关论文
共 50 条
  • [21] Modelling Adaptation Policies as Domain-Specific Constraints
    Song, Hui
    Zhang, Xiaodong
    Ferry, Nicolas
    Chauvel, Franck
    Solberg, Arnor
    Huang, Gang
    MODEL-DRIVEN ENGINEERING LANGUAGES AND SYSTEMS, MODELS 2014, 2014, 8767 : 269 - 285
  • [22] Composition of multilevel domain-specific modelling languages
    Rodriguez, Alejandro
    Macias, Fernando
    Duran, Francisco
    Rutle, Adrian
    Wolter, Uwe
    JOURNAL OF LOGICAL AND ALGEBRAIC METHODS IN PROGRAMMING, 2023, 130
  • [23] Domain-Specific Modelling Using Mobile Devices
    Vaquero-Melchor, Diego
    Garmendia, Antonio
    Guerra, Esther
    de lara, Juan
    SOFTWARE TECHNOLOGIES, 2017, 743 : 221 - 238
  • [24] The syntax and semantics of a domain-specific language for flow-network design
    Kfoury, Assaf
    SCIENCE OF COMPUTER PROGRAMMING, 2014, 93 : 19 - 38
  • [25] Architecture of Software Tools for Domain-Specific Mathematical Modelling
    Mezhuyev, Vitaliy
    2014 INTERNATIONAL CONFERENCE ON COMPUTER, COMMUNICATIONS, AND CONTROL TECHNOLOGY (I4CT), 2014, : 166 - 170
  • [26] Embedding domain-specific modelling languages in Maude specifications
    Vlad Rusu
    Software & Systems Modeling, 2013, 12 : 847 - 869
  • [27] A Box of Bricks for Modelling Domain-Specific Compliance Pattern
    Zasada, Andrea
    2018 IEEE 22ND INTERNATIONAL ENTERPRISE DISTRIBUTED OBJECT COMPUTING CONFERENCE WORKSHOPS (EDOCW 2018), 2018, : 37 - 42
  • [28] Domain-Specific Modelling of Technical Facilities Using SysML
    Schutz, Daniel
    Wannagat, Andreas
    ATP EDITION, 2009, (03): : 54 - 62
  • [29] A description method for formalizing domain-specific modelling language
    Jiang, Tao
    COMPUTER SYSTEMS SCIENCE AND ENGINEERING, 2018, 33 (05): : 299 - 308
  • [30] A Domain-Specific Modelling Approach for Autonomic Network Management
    Pickering, Brian
    Fernandez, Miguel A.
    Castillo, Antonio
    Mengusoglu, Erhan
    MODELLING AUTONOMIC COMMUNICATIONS ENVIRONMENTS, 2008, 5276 : 108 - +